    Harvard Publishing Best Sellers in Information Technology

    Posted on February 9, 2024 by Kathy SavageFebruary 9, 2024

    We are delighted to see the case Fintech: Choosing a Cloud-Services Provider by our members Clinton Daniel and Janis Gogan highlighted by the HBS Publishing on the World Case Teaching Day in their list of Bestsellers in IT cases!

    This is the case that Clinton Daniel, then-doctoral student of Janis Gogan, NACRA Past President and Fellow, presented at a NACRA conference and won a Best Student Case award at NACRA. Afterwards, this field-researched case and IM were revised and submitted to NACRA’s Case Research Journal: now we are thrilled that this is not “just” a CRJ best-seller; it’s an HBS best-seller.

    It’s also an example of a case authored by a first-year doctoral student. Clinton’s DBA alma-mater is the University of South Florida Muma College of Business. Not coincidentally, this is where our 2024 conference keynote speaker, Grandon Gill, comes from (see our announcement here https://nacra.net/2024-conference-keynote-speaker-t-grandon-gill/ ).

    Now on the Muma faculty, Clinton Daniel has also served as NACRA track chair for Digital Technologies and Operations https://nacra.net/conference/conference-tracks/ . He continues to write and present cases on strategic IT topics. Our big congratulations to Clinton Daniel for much deserved success!

    And our sincere appreciation to Janis Gogan who has been a most active supporter of the case method and a truly inspiring mentor – we are so grateful for her dynamic role now as Chair of the NACRA Advisory Council.
